General Description of Tritace

Tritace is the brand name for the medication ramipril, which is a member of a class of drugs called ang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E) inhibitors. ACE inhibitors are widely prescribed for the treatment of various cardiovascular conditions. They work by inhibiting the conversion of angiotensin I to angiotensin II, thereby relaxing and widening blood vessels, reducing blood pressure, and improving overall cardiac function.

Tritace is primarily used in the management of hypertension (high blood pressure) and congestive heart failure. Additionally, it is commonly prescribed for prevention and treatment of heart attack and stroke in patients with a history of cardiovascular diseases or at high risk. The medication may also be recommended to slow the progression of kidney diseases in individuals with diabetes or other risk factors.

Tritace is available in various dosages ranging from 1.25 mg to 10 mg, allowing healthcare professionals to tailor the treatment according to the patient’s specific needs. Typically, the initial dosage is lower and is gradually increased to achieve the desired therapeutic effect while minimizing potential side effects.

One of the key advantages of Tritace is its proven efficacy. Numerous scientific studies and clinical trials have demonstrated its ability to effectively control blood pressure, improve heart function, and reduce the risk of cardiovascular events in patients with diverse medical backgrounds.

The safety profile of Tritace is well-established, with a low incidence of serious adverse effects. The most commonly reported side effects include cough, headache, and dizziness, which are typically mild and resolve on their own. However, it is important to note that rare but severe allergic reactions, such as angioedema or anaphylaxis, have been reported with the use of ACE inhibitors.

Use of Tritace in the treatment of high blood pressure

Tritace, also known as ramipril, is a highly effective medication commonly prescribed for the treatment of high blood pressure. High blood pressure, or hypertension, is a common medical condition that affects millions of people worldwide. If left untreated, it can lead to serious health complications such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ney problems.

One of the main benefits of Tritace is its ability to lower blood pressure by inhibiting the action of ang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E). ACE plays a crucial role in the production of a hormone called angiotensin II, which constricts blood vessels and raises blood pressure. By blocking the activity of ACE, Tritace helps to relax and widen blood vessels, allowing for better blood flow and a reduction in blood pressure.

7. Side Effects of Tritace (Ramipril)

Tritace (ramipril) is generally considered a safe and effective medication for treating various cardiovascular conditions. However, like any other medication, it may come with some potential side effects. It is important to be aware of these side effects and consult with a healthcare professional if you experience any of them.

Common Side Effects:

  • Cough
  • Dizziness
  • Headache
  • Fatigue

These common side effects are generally mild and may resolve on their own as your body adjusts to the medication. If they persist or become bothersome, it is advisable to discuss them with your doctor.

Less Common Side Effects:

  • Hypotension (low blood pressure)
  • Angioedema (swelling of the face, lips, tongue, or throat)
  • Hyperkalemia (high potassium levels)

While less common, these side effects may occur in some individuals. If you experience any of these symptoms, seek immediate medical attention.

Rare but Serious Side Effects:

  • Severe allergic reactions
  • Jaundice (yellowing of the skin or eyes)
  • Unexplained muscle pain or weakness

Although rare, these side effects require prompt medical attention. If you notice any of these symptoms, stop taking Tritace and seek immediate medical help.
